Polycondensation reactions catalysed by Ni and Pd complexes as the method for the synthesis of carbo- and hetero-cyclic polyarylenes

A. L. Rusanov, I. A. Khotina

A. N. Nesmeyanov Institute of Organoelement Compounds of the Russian Academy of Sciences, Moscow
English full-text Citations (4)
Abstract: Data on the application of the method of polycondensation cross-coupling catalysed by Pd and Ni complexes for the synthesis of carbo- and hetero-cyclic polyarylenes are systematised and generalised. The bibliography includes 126 references.
